长期以来大家认为人类认知尽管可以看成是非确定的推理计算过程,但它的知识表达、模型结构、及计算方法和概率统计理论在本质上是不同的,因此认知科学和概率统计方法存在巨大的鸿沟,过去两者基本上独立发展。近年来随着Bayesian概率统计模型研究的一系列突破性工作和认知过程本质的不断被发现和挖掘,两者的相关性和互补性逐渐突显出来。许多研究者认为认知是近似遵循概率统计推理原则的,一些研究工作显示两者的结合有可能对人工智能发展产生深远的影响。本文对当前统计认知理论及应用研究的现状进行系统的梳理,并结合自身的研究对它今后的发展提出自己的看法。 相似文献

The taxonomy of a circumplex model has been widely applied in the emotion domain and especially by researchers advocating a systematic arrangement of conscious emotional experience (see Fabrigar, Visser & Browne, 1997; Feldman Barett & Russell, 1999 for recent reviews). To rule out some of the lexical problems in the naming of affective states in the circumplex space, Larsen and Diener (1992) suggested a labeling system with forty-eight English adjectives representing eight affective states. The objective of the present study was to examine how well Swedish adjectives map onto a dimensional model of this kind, in doing so, to compose a Swedish measure for self-reported affect. The forty-eight Swedish adjectives translated from Larsen and Diener (1992) failed to capture a pure circumplex structure. However, when approximately two thirds of these adjectives were reanalyzed, a reasonable consistency with the circumplex model was reached. This suggested a composite Swedish measure for self-rated affect, with up to four adjectives representing each of the eight affective states in the circumplex space. 相似文献

Haruhiko Ogasawara 《Psychometrika》2001,66(3):421-436
The asymptotic standard errors of the correlation residuals and Bentler's standardized residuals in covariance structures are derived based on the asymptotic covariance matrix of raw covariance residuals. Using these results, approximations of the asymptotic standard errors of the root mean square residuals for unstandardized or standardized residuals are derived by the delta method. Further, in mean structures, approximations of the asymptotic standard errors of residuals, standardized residuals and their summary statistics are derived in a similar manner. Simulations are carried out, which show that the asymptotic standard errors of the various types of residuals and the root mean square residuals in covariance, correlation and mean structures are close to actual ones.The author is indebted to the reviewers for their comments and suggestions which have led to an improvement of this work. 相似文献

Brett J. Deacon David P. Valentiner 《Journal of psychopathology and behavioral assessment》2001,23(1):25-33
The goal of the present study was to examine the factor structure of the Anxiety Sensitivity Index (ASI; S. Reiss, R. A. Peterson, D M. Gursky, & R. J. McNally, 1986) and the replicability, reliability, and validity of its dimensions in a nonclinical sample. One-thousand-and-seventy-one undergraduate volunteers completed the ASI and a modified version of the Panic Attack Questionnaire (PAQ; G. R. Norton, J. Dorward, & B. J. Cox, 1986). A principal components analysis, using oblique rotation and parallel analysis, yielded three ASI dimensions that were highly consistent with those reported in previously published studies. Individuals classified as nonclinical panickers scored higher than nonpanickers on the Physical Concerns and Cognitive Concerns subscales of the ASI. Although spontaneous panic attacks were not significantly related to scores on any ASI scale, the occurrence of panic attacks in the past month was related to higher scores on the Cognitive Concerns subscale. The results are discussed in terms of cognitive theories of panic, and limitations of the present study and directions for future research are addressed. 相似文献

王巍 《Frontiers of Philosophy in China》2008,3(2):294-306
The epistemological version of structural realism, proposed by Cao Tianyu, has great influence in the philosophy of science.
Syntheses has published a special volume discussing the topic. Cao criticizes anti-realism, as well as the epistemic and ontic versions
of structural realism. From the concepts of structure, ontology, and construction, he analyzes the objectivity of scientific
theories as having five aspects: construction, historicity, holism, revision, and revolution. This paper systematically analyzes
and comments on Cao's structural realism. The author agrees with his criticism of the under-determination thesis, is neutral
to his argument against ontological discontinuity, and questions his universal language argument.

More efficient parameter estimates for factor analysis of ordinal variables by ridge generalized least squares

Ke‐Hai Yuan Ge Jiang Ying Cheng 《The British journal of mathematical and statistical psychology》2017,70(3):525-564
Data in psychology are often collected using Likert‐type scales, and it has been shown that factor analysis of Likert‐type data is better performed on the polychoric correlation matrix than on the product‐moment covariance matrix, especially when the distributions of the observed variables are skewed. In theory, factor analysis of the polychoric correlation matrix is best conducted using generalized least squares with an asymptotically correct weight matrix (AGLS). However, simulation studies showed that both least squares (LS) and diagonally weighted least squares (DWLS) perform better than AGLS, and thus LS or DWLS is routinely used in practice. In either LS or DWLS, the associations among the polychoric correlation coefficients are completely ignored. To mend such a gap between statistical theory and empirical work, this paper proposes new methods, called ridge GLS, for factor analysis of ordinal data. Monte Carlo results show that, for a wide range of sample sizes, ridge GLS methods yield uniformly more accurate parameter estimates than existing methods (LS, DWLS, AGLS). A real‐data example indicates that estimates by ridge GLS are 9–20% more efficient than those by existing methods. Rescaled and adjusted test statistics as well as sandwich‐type standard errors following the ridge GLS methods also perform reasonably well. 相似文献

Theories and classifications of defence mechanisms are not unified. This study addresses the psychological system as a dissipative structure which exchanges information with the external and internal world. When using defence mechanisms, the cognitive‐affective schema of an individual could remain stable and ordered by excluding psychological entropy, obtaining psychological negentropy or by dissipating the energy of self‐presentation. From this perspective, defences can be classified into three basic types: isolation, compensation and self‐dissipation. However, not every kind of defence mechanisms can actually help the individual. Non‐adaptive defences are just functioning as an effective strategy in the short run but can be a harmful approach in the long run, while adaptive defences could instead help the individual as a long‐term mechanism. Thus, we would like to suggest that it is more useful for the individual to use more adaptive defence mechanisms and seek out social or interpersonal support when undergoing psychic difficulties. As this model of defences is theoretical at present, we therefore aim to support and enrich this viewpoint with empirical evidence. 相似文献

Susana Silva Karl Magnus Petersson 《Quarterly journal of experimental psychology (2006)》2017,70(4):664-674
How can we grasp the temporal structure of events? A few studies have indicated that representations of temporal structure are acquired when there is an intention to learn, but not when learning is incidental. Response-to-stimulus intervals, uncorrelated temporal structures, unpredictable ordinal information, and lack of metrical organization have been pointed out as key obstacles to incidental temporal learning, but the literature includes piecemeal demonstrations of learning under all these circumstances. We suggest that the unacknowledged effects of ordinal load may help reconcile these conflicting findings, ordinal load referring to the cost of identifying the sequence of events (e.g., tones, locations) where a temporal pattern is embedded. In a first experiment, we manipulated ordinal load into simple and complex levels. Participants learned ordinal-simple sequences, despite their uncorrelated temporal structure and lack of metrical organization. They did not learn ordinal-complex sequences, even though there were no response-to-stimulus intervals nor unpredictable ordinal information. In a second experiment, we probed learning of ordinal-complex sequences with strong metrical organization, and again there was no learning. We conclude that ordinal load is a key obstacle to incidental temporal learning. Further analyses showed that the effect of ordinal load is to mask the expression of temporal knowledge, rather than to prevent learning. 相似文献

Sébastien Urben Laurence Van Hanswijck De Jonge Koviljka Barisnikov Roxane Pizzo Maryline Monnier François Lazeyras 《Child neuropsychology》2017,23(2):188-207
Within preterm-born children, being born male and at a lower gestational age (GA) have both been associated with a heightened risk for developmental difficulties. However, in this population little is known about the combined effect and the influence of these risk factors on cortical structures and executive control. In the present study, 58 preterm-born children (GA ranging from 24.0 to 35.1 weeks) were administered the computerized Child Attention Network Task at 6 years of age. Brain magnetic resonance imaging was performed and analyzed using Voxel-Based Morphometry (VBM) in all children. At a behavioral level, boys born <28 weeks of GA had significantly less executive control than preterm-born girls <28 weeks (p = .001) and preterm-born boys ≥28 (p = .003). The reduced executive control in preterm-born boys <28 weeks gestation was related to lower cortical densities in the inferior frontal gyrus (IFG) and dorsolateral prefrontal cortex (DLPFC). The current study links the higher incidence of reduced executive control in preterm-born boys to a higher degree of prematurity (low GA) and identifies brain structural abnormalities in the prefrontal cortex related to these deficits. The implications of these results are discussed. 相似文献
